Salter's Grove Cemetery was established on five acres of land donated by John Worden and Michael Van Tuyl on the N.W. and N.E. corners of Sec. 35 & 36 in Biggsville Township for that purpose of providing a burial place for the vicinity with the stipulation that it be free to all.
A Methodist Church was built in 1875-76 and guided its use for many years.
Today, it found south of the corner from Dutch Row on a lonely spot.
